要提升网站SEO效果,robots协议的优化是关键步骤之一。以下是一些具体的策略:
合理设置User-agent: 确保允许搜索引擎爬虫访问你的网站。通常,使用User-agent: *来允许所有合法的爬虫。
精准控制Allow和Disallow指令: 通过精确地指定哪些页面或目录可以被爬取(Allow),以及哪些不可以(Disallow),可以引导搜索引擎爬虫更有效地抓取重要内容。避免过度限制,以免阻碍爬虫对全站内容的发现。
利用Crawl-delay参数: 对于需要减轻服务器负担的网站,可以在robots.txt中设置Crawl-delay,告知爬虫在请求之间应等待的时间,这有助于减少服务器压力同时保证爬虫效率。
Sitemap集成: 虽然不是直接由robots协议规定,但将sitemap链接包含在robots.txt文件中,可以帮助搜索引擎更快地找到并索引你的重要页面。
定期检查与更新: 随着网站结构和内容的变化,定期审查并更新robots.txt文件至关重要。错误的配置可能导致重要页面被错误地阻止,影响SEO表现。
考虑移动优先索引: 如果网站支持移动端,确保robots.txt中的规则适用于移动版,因为Google等搜索引擎已转向移动优先索引。
监控日志文件: 分析爬虫访问日志,了解爬虫行为,及时发现并解决因robots.txt设置不当导致的抓取问题。
遵循最佳实践: 参考搜索引擎官方文档,了解最新的robots.txt编写指南和推荐做法,确保符合标准,避免潜在的技术障碍。
综上所述,通过精细化管理和持续优化robots协议,结合其他SEO策略,可以有效提升网站的搜索引擎可见度和排名。